在软件开发中,有时需要将两个Double
类型的值合并在一起。这通常涉及到将两个数值相加或以某种方式组合它们。以下是一些基础概念和相关方法:
Double
是一种数据类型,用于表示双精度浮点数。最简单的方法是将两个Double
值直接相加。
public class DoubleMergeExample {
public static void main(String[] args) {
Double num1 = 1.5;
Double num2 = 2.3;
Double result = num1 + num2;
System.out.println("合并后的结果是: " + result);
}
}
除了简单的相加,还可以根据具体需求采用其他合并策略,例如:
public class DoubleMergeExample {
public static void main(String[] args) {
Double num1 = 1.5;
Double num2 = 2.3;
Double average = (num1 + num2) / 2;
System.out.println("平均值是: " + average);
}
}
Double
值可能为null
的情况,以避免运行时错误。public class DoubleMergeExample {
public static void main(String[] args) {
Double num1 = 1.5;
Double num2 = null;
Double result = (num1 != null && num2 != null) ? num1 + num2 : null;
if (result != null) {
System.out.println("合并后的结果是: " + result);
} else {
System.out.println("无法合并,存在空值");
}
}
}
通过上述方法,可以根据具体需求灵活地合并两个Double
值。选择合适的方法可以提高代码的准确性和效率。
领取专属 10元无门槛券
手把手带您无忧上云